The cost of a hotel lift in Windmill Hill ranges from £30,000 to £100,000.
The cost of a hotel lifts in Windmill Hill depends on capacity, speed, style, and features.
Standard passenger lifts in Windmill Hill start from around £30,000 and £50,000
High-capacity or luxury lifts in Windmill Hill range between £50,000 and £90,000
Custom panoramic or glass lifts in Windmill Hill can exceed £100,000.
All costs in Windmill Hill include supply, installation, and safety certification.
A site survey in Windmill Hill is required to provide an accurate quotation tailored to your hotel’s needs.

Hotel lift installation in Windmill Hill takes 4 to 10 weeks, depending on lift type, building design, and site readiness.
New hotels in Windmill Hill with pre-built shafts allow faster installation.
Retrofitting existing hotels in Windmill Hill can take longer due to the need for structural changes and adjustments to utilities.
Timelines in Windmill Hill also depend on permit approvals, inspections, and final commissioning.
Hotel lifts in Windmill Hill operate quietly due to advanced drive systems, sound insulation, and vibration control.
Gearless traction in Windmill Hill drives reduce mechanical noise.
Acoustic insulation in Windmill Hill in lift shafts and cabins minimises sound transmission.
Vibration-dampening components in Windmill Hill ensure smooth, low-noise travel for guests.
Noise levels in Windmill Hill comply with hospitality standards to maintain a comfortable environment in lobbies, corridors, and guest areas.
